Define Your Vision for a Successful Home Business
Before choosing tools, platforms, or offers, define what a successful home business means for you in specific, measurable terms. Consider your ideal monthly income, working hours, lifestyle needs, and how quickly you want your successful home business to replace or supplement your current income. This clarity helps you make smart decisions about which opportunities to pursue and which to avoid.
Next, list your skills, interests, and experience, then connect them with realistic home business ideas. Ask whether people already pay for similar products or services, whether you enjoy the work enough to do it consistently, and whether the model fits your daily life. Choose the Right Model to Build a Successful Home Business
After you clarify your vision, you need a model that supports a successful home business in practical terms. Online-first models tend to work best because they keep overhead low and scale more easily than traditional local businesses. Popular options include service-based offers, digital products, affiliate marketing, e-commerce, and hybrid models that combine two or more.
Service-based businesses, such as freelancing, coaching, consulting, and virtual assistance, often reach income quickly because you trade expertise for money. However, they limit scale unless you later add packages, group programs, or online courses. Digital products, including templates, eBooks, and micro-courses, align well with building a successful home business over time, since you create them once and sell them repeatedly. Validate Your Idea Before You Fully Commit
A successful home business solves a real problem for a clearly defined audience, not just a problem you assume exists. Therefore, validate your idea before investing months of effort. Start with simple research. Search for existing products, services, or content related to your idea and note what people already pay for, what questions they ask, and what gaps or complaints appear frequently.
Then, talk directly with potential customers. Short surveys, social media polls, and informal conversations provide insight into what people actually need and will pay for. Offer a small pilot version of your service, a beta round of your course, or a simple paid workshop to test demand. If people say “yes” with their wallets, you are on track to build a truly successful home business. If response is weak, adjust the positioning, audience, or offer and test again rather than abandoning the idea too quickly.
Create a Simple Business Plan for Your Successful Home Business
You do not need a 40-page document to start a successful home business, yet you do need a concise plan that acts as a roadmap. Include your core offer, ideal customer profile, pricing, basic marketing approach, and first-year financial targets. This plan keeps you focused when new shiny ideas appear and helps you measure progress against clear benchmarks.
Map out your first 90 days in particular. Decide which tasks matter most for building a successful home business quickly, such as setting up your website, defining your offer, talking to potential customers, and publishing your first pieces of content. Design a Focused Daily Routine Around Your Successful Home Business
Discipline and structure turn a vague idea into a successful home business. Working from home introduces distractions, so you need routines that protect your attention. Create a dedicated workspace, even if it is small, and associate that space only with work. This mental cue helps you switch into “business mode” quickly each day.
Plan your days around one to three high-priority tasks rather than long, unrealistic to-do lists. Priority tasks might include contacting potential clients, publishing content, improving your sales page, or delivering services. Batch similar tasks, such as content creation or admin, to reduce context switching. Over weeks and months, this focused repetition builds the systems, content, and relationships that define a successful home business.
Market Your Successful Home Business Without a Huge Budget
A successful home business grows because people know it exists, understand its value, and trust the person behind it. You do not need a large ad budget to start. Instead, use organic marketing methods that trade time and creativity for reach. Content marketing, social media engagement, collaborations, and guest contributions on relevant platforms all help you attract ideal clients.
Choose one or two primary channels where your audience actually spends time, rather than trying to appear everywhere. For example, a B2B consultant might focus on LinkedIn and an email newsletter, while a creative entrepreneur might lean on Instagram and YouTube. Repurpose core content into multiple formats so your successful home business maintains a consistent presence without burning you out. Manage Your Finances Like a Successful Home Business Owner
Financial clarity plays a huge role in building a successful home business that lasts. Separate your personal and business finances by opening a business bank account. Track income and expenses from the start, even if they are small. Use simple tools or spreadsheets to record revenue sources, recurring costs, and profit margins for each offer.
Set aside money for taxes, software, and education, even when revenue feels modest. This habit prevents unpleasant surprises and reinforces the mindset that you run a real business, not just a side project. Add New Offers Carefully to Grow Your Successful Home Business
As your first offer stabilizes, you may feel tempted to launch multiple new ideas at once. However, a successful home business grows by building on what already works, not by constantly chasing new concepts. Identify your best-performing offer, then ask how you can create related products or services that support the same audience at different price points or levels of support.
For example, a home-based coach might start with one-on-one packages, then add a small group program or digital course. An e-commerce seller might introduce complementary products or bundles. A freelancer might offer VIP days or retainer packages to their most engaged clients. Each new offer should deepen the value you provide and support a more robust, diversified successful home business rather than scattering your focus.
